Skip to content

Commit 2a1417a

Browse files
committed
[stdlib] Optional, Result: Update borrowing switch syntax (_borrowing → borrowing)
1 parent 5effbad commit 2a1417a

File tree

2 files changed

+4
-4
lines changed

2 files changed

+4
-4
lines changed

stdlib/public/core/Optional.swift

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-232,7 +232,7 @@ extension Optional where Wrapped: ~Copyable {
232232
) throws(E) -> U? {
233233
#if $NoncopyableGenerics
234234
switch self {
235-
case .some(_borrowing y):
235+
case .some(borrowing y):
236236
return .some(try transform(y))
237237
case .none:
238238
return .none
@@ -310,7 +310,7 @@ extension Optional where Wrapped: ~Copyable {
310310
_ transform: (borrowing Wrapped) throws(E) -> U?
311311
) throws(E) -> U? {
312312
switch self {
313-
case .some(_borrowing y):
313+
case .some(borrowing y):
314314
return try transform(y)
315315
case .none:
316316
return .none

stdlib/public/core/Result.swift

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-95,7 +95,7 @@ extension Result where Success: ~Copyable {
9595
_ transform: (borrowing Success) -> NewSuccess
9696
) -> Result<NewSuccess, Failure> {
9797
switch self {
98-
case .success(_borrowing success):
98+
case .success(borrowing success):
9999
return .success(transform(success))
100100
case let .failure(failure):
101101
return .failure(failure)
@@ -233,7 +233,7 @@ extension Result where Success: ~Copyable {
233233
_ transform: (borrowing Success) -> Result<NewSuccess, Failure>
234234
) -> Result<NewSuccess, Failure> {
235235
switch self {
236-
case .success(_borrowing success):
236+
case .success(borrowing success):
237237
return transform(success)
238238
case let .failure(failure):
239239
return .failure(failure)

0 commit comments

Comments
 (0)